To save both her own world and Japan, Menou must face off against Hakua, the very girl who created her. Just as it seems Menou and her allies will emerge victorious, however, Hakua manages to turn the tables and teleports herself, Menou, and Akari to a new world of her own design. In this idealized Japan, Menou experiences peace and material abundance for the first time in her life, while Akari and Hakua get to live a version of their high school days they could only have dreamed of. But the beauty of the nascent realm comes with a price—it’s absorbing the real Earth with potentially disastrous consequences. Do Menou, Akari, and Hakua have it in them to join hands and put a stop to the assimilation process?
